Former Minnesota governor Jesse Ventura's latest book calls for a revamp of the US political system.



In his latest book “Democrips and Rebloodlicans”, former Governor Jesse Ventura says US politics have become so corrupt that politicians now resemble gang members. He calls for a dismantling of the two-party system and instead advocates a system of independent candidates. He also criticises the close relationship politicians share with Wall Street and the media’s role in perpetuating the status quo of “gangland politics”.
